What is a reach stacker ?

A reach stacker (RST) is a type of container handling equipment used in port and terminal operations . It is designed to lift and move shipping containers within the yard , stacking them up to several rows high .

Operational Principles:


A reach stacker utilizes hydraulic systems to perform its tasks. These systems provide the necessary power to lift and move heavy containers . One of the key components of a reach stacker is its telescopic boom . This boom offers the flexibility to extend and retract, allowing the operator to reach containers in different positions . Hydraulic Systems:


The hydraulic systems of a reach stacker are responsible for creating the required force and movement. These systems consist of hydraulic cylinders that convert the pressure of hydraulic fluid into mechanical force. The hydraulic fluid is stored in a reservoir and is sent to the cylinders through a series of valves and hoses. The force generated by the hydraulic cylinders is used to raise and lower the boom , as well as to control other functions of the reach stacker . Spreader Attachment:


In addition to the telescopic boom , a reach stacker is equipped with a spreader attachment. The spreader is designed to securely grip the shipping containers and lift them off the ground. This attachment plays a vital role in the safe and efficient handling of containers . The spreader can be adjusted to accommodate different container sizes and is often equipped with twistlocks to secure the containers during transportation . How much weight can a reach stacker lift ?

The lifting capacity of a reach stacker depends on its specific model and configuration. However, most reach stackers have a lifting capacity ranging from 40 to 50 metric tons . Some specialized models can even lift up to 100 metric tons . The weight capacity can also vary based on the reach and reach stacker ‘s stability.
